A PAIR OF CONTEMPORARY CHINESE DESIGNED CHAIRS.

Made with the timber of Jinsi Nanmu (golden threads nanmu). A precious wood that was used exclusively by the royal court during the Ming dynasty and was used to help build the Forbidden City. Each chair in bamboo cane style, with a curved back rest and 'V' shaped splat. Rush seat and raised on turned bamboo style supports united by an all rounded stretcher. Seat 50cm x 42cm, the overall height of the each chair 79cm. (2)
